The Implementation team in Arm's CPU group improves the power, performance, and area on industry-leading CPU cores using innovative physical design techniques. We also define future chip design techniques, create the design flows, influence Electronic Design Automation (EDA) tools, and build the knowledge base that makes high-performance chip design possible. Our work spans across interdisciplinary teams and technology nodes where we drive improved implementation for Arm and our partners. A key component of this is around the development of comprehensive implementation and analysis methodologies.
What you could be doing as an Implementation Intern?
Interns work closely with our hardworking and experienced engineers to help craft innovative technology. Intern projects are real engineering work! You will gain knowledge and take on challenges while being able to encounter opportunities to work on all aspects of product development.
- Assist with physical design and implementation of CPU cores.
- Investigate Power, Performance, Area, Time (PPAT) to market and Yield (PPATY) tradeoffs involved in implementation.
- Develop and deploy new methodologies to improve implementation efficiency and results.
- Work with implementation and physical IP RTL design teams to drive analysis and optimization of our IP.
